The effect of using fertilizers on ginger is mainly reflected in the following aspects: It can effectively inhibit the reproduction and spread of pathogenic bacteria in the soil, improve the ecological environment conditions of soil microorganisms, thereby reducing the occurrence of pests and diseases, and improving the yield and quality of ginger1. Improve soil structure: It not only provides the nutrients needed by plants, but also improves soil biodiversity, promotes the growth of ginger, increases dry matter accumulation, and ultimately makes a single ginger fruit weigh seven to eight pounds2. Enhance disease resistance: It can increase the height of the plant, the thickness of the leaves and the thickness of the stem, with more branches, high yield and enhanced disease resistance3. Promote growth: It can promote the germination of ginger seeds, so that later ginger seedlings will mostly have two buds, three buds, or even four buds and five buds, thereby increasing the growth potential and yield of ginger2. Improving economic benefits: It can increase the output of ginger by 2,000-3,000 kilograms compared with the control field, significantly improving the economic benefits of growers.
